This is a second price auction that we speak of. Every ad company is polled to send no more than two bids. Naturally those would be the two highest bids from thousands that they handle. So let's say that Google first and second bids are G1 and G2, Facebook F1, and F2, some other company C1 and C2 and so on. So if those bids are sorted in descending order it may look like, for example,
A1 > B1 > A2 > C1 > B2 > C2 > ...
In this example, the ad belonging to A1 gets served, the price is the value of bid B1.
That's why it is called "second price" auction. If it was a first price auction, the A1 advertiser would pay A1 bid price, and could save some money by bidding slightly lower, but still more than B1. Neither of these companies know up-front what the other bid will be, but with a second price auction there is no need for it, the A1 advertiser pays the amount of B1 bid.
